模拟器中的应用程序传输安全

App Transport Security in Simulator

我正在尝试使用模拟器连接到 http://localhost 进行调试。由于 iOS 9 启用了 App Transport Security,所有没有 TLS 1.2 的连接都被阻止。

有没有办法在 DEBUG-Builds 中仅允许此 URL 的连接而不添加另一个目标?

您可以将以下内容 属性 添加到应用程序的 plist 文件中以允许连接以进行开发:

<key>NSAppTransportSecurity</key>
<dict>
    <key>NSAllowsArbitraryLoads</key>
    <true/>
</dict>

希望对您有所帮助。